Enhancing the Entryway for Cold Weather Showings



The front door serves as the centerpiece of your home's exterior. During the winter months, when the bordering landscape is much less vibrant, a pop of color at the entrance can make a substantial distinction. Lots of neighborhood residents locate success by refreshing the paint on their front door with a vibrant yet advanced shade. This basic job offers an instant visual anchor that draws the eye far from dormant hedges. You ought to also consider your equipment. Changing a stained take care of or an outdated knocker with sleek brass or modern-day matte black components adds a touch of course that feels fresh and willful.



Lighting is an additional crucial factor for winter months curb appeal. Due to the fact that the sunlight sets a lot earlier during this moment of year, lots of purchasers could see your home at dusk or perhaps after dark. You want your residential property to glow from the street. Think about updating your veranda lights to high-grade LED bulbs with a warm tone to avoid a rough or professional feel. Including solar-powered course lights along the pathway not just enhances security during those wet North Carolina nights however also produces a led path that invites visitors toward the front door. Clean the glass on your light fixtures to make sure optimum brightness and a polished look.



Managing the Gastonia Winter Landscape



While Gastonia does not typically see feet of snow, we do experience lots of dropped leaves and the occasional cleaning of ice or sleet. A tidy lawn is the foundation of winter curb allure. Even if the grass is brownish, keeping it nicely bordered and free of particles makes the entire residential or commercial property look looked after. You should invest a Saturday morning raking any continuing to be fallen leaves and eliminating fallen branches that may have boiled down during a gusty rainstorm. These little duties prevent the yard from looking ignored and help the building lines of your home sparkle.

Security and Accessibility During Damp Conditions



The safety and security of possible buyers must constantly be a top priority. Winter months in the Piedmont usually implies damp walkways and slippery wood patios. You need to routinely examine your sidewalks for moss or algae development, which can come to be incredibly slick when it rains. A fast pressure clean can remove this accumulation and disclose the tidy rock or concrete beneath. If a cold snap does bring a threat of ice, maintain a bag of sand or eco-friendly ice melt helpful. Clearing a vast, safe path from the driveway to the front door ensures that every site visitor really feels comfy the minute they step out of their cars and truck.



Take a close check out your seamless gutters and downspouts also. In Gastonia, we obtain a reasonable amount of winter season rain, and blocked gutters can result in unattractive overflows or perhaps icicles if the temperature level goes down promptly. Making certain water recedes from the house stops puddles from forming on the walkways. Buyers typically take a look at the roofing and gutters to assess the overall condition of the home's systems. A residence that handles a stormy winter day without any drainage issues provides purchasers peace of mind and enhances the value of the residential property.

Highlighting Your original site Home's Best Features



Winter is the ideal time to show off the structural integrity and permanent features of your home. Without the hefty foliage of summer, purchasers can quickly see the high quality of your home siding, the problem of your windows, and the elegance of your brickwork. Take the time to clean your windows in and out. The low winter months sun can be rather enlightening, and gleaming clean glass permits even more natural light to flooding the interior, making the spaces really feel larger and extra inviting. It also contributes to a crisp, tidy appearance from the street.



Concentrate on the small details that lots of homeowners ignore. Is your mail box leaning or rustic? Is your house number easy to check out from a passing auto? Updating these small things is affordable yet adds substantially to the overall visual. In an open market, these minor improvements can be the difference between a purchaser quiting to look or continuing to drive.
